Safety and Buyer Concerns

Pest-control products should always be handled carefully. Even products marketed as plant-based or family-friendly still need to be used according to the label.

  • Read all directions before mixing, spraying, placing, or storing products.
  • Keep pest-control products away from children and pets.
  • Avoid applying products to surfaces not listed in the instructions.
  • Do not mix pest-control products with other cleaners or chemicals.
  • Wash hands after handling products or traps.
  • Stop use and seek professional advice if you notice irritation or an unsafe condition.

For homes with babies, pets, allergies, or sensitive health concerns, review the product label carefully and consider asking a qualified professional before use.

What should I do before using a pest-control spray?

Read the label, check the application area, follow mixing or spraying instructions, keep people and pets away as directed, and store the product safely afterward.

When should I call a professional?

Consider professional help if the infestation is severe, recurring, hard to identify, or involves structural damage, health-sensitive areas, or pests that require specialized treatment.
